Messiah In Judaism The Messiah in Judaism (מָשִׁיחַ, māšîaḥ; χριστός, khristós, ‘anointed, covered in oil’) is a savior and liberator figure in Jewish eschatology, who is believed to be the future redeemer of the Jewish people.
